Caleb used juice to make popsicles. The function f(x) = -5x+30 approximates the volume, in fluid ounces, of juice Caleb had remaining after making x popsicles. Which statement is the best interpretation of the y-intercept of the graph of y = f(x) in the xy- plane in this context? B Caleb used approximately 5 fluid ounces of juice for each popsicle. Caleb had approximately 5 fluid ounces of juice when he began to make the popsicles. Caleb had approximately 30 fluid ounces of juice when he began to make the popsicles. Caleb used approximately 30 fluid ounces of juice for each popsicle.
